Hey Apple Watch users, here’s some news you’ve been waiting for—YouTube Music might finally let you download tunes for offline listening on your wrist! This feature has been a staple for Apple Music and Spotify, leaving YouTube Music fans a bit out in the cold. But it looks like that’s about to change.

A recent code discovery by a MacRumors analyst hints that YouTube Music is working on offline download support for the Apple Watch. The code mentions ‘clear downloads’ and managing storage on the watch, suggesting that the feature is in the works. While it’s not a confirmation, it’s a promising sign that YouTube Music is catching up.

Currently, YouTube Music users on Wear OS and Garmin smartwatches already enjoy this offline feature. So, it’s about time Apple Watch gets the same love!
